The double zero difference

The core reason American roulette carries a higher house edge than its European counterpart is the extra zero pocket. The American wheel has 38 slots: numbers 1 through 36, a single zero, and a double zero. The European wheel has only 37 slots, with a single zero. That single extra pocket shifts the odds significantly.

For nearly every bet on an American roulette table, the house edge stands at 5.26 percent. The exception is the five-number bet – covering 0, 00, 1, 2, and 3 – which carries a steep 7.89 percent edge. In European roulette, the house edge is a far lower 2.70 percent. That difference of more than two percentage points compounds over time, making American roulette a more expensive game for the player.

How the house edge shapes your odds

The house edge is not a tax on every spin but a statistical average over thousands of outcomes. It emerges from the difference between the true odds of a bet winning and the payout the casino offers. For example, a straight-up bet on a single number has true odds of 37 to 1 (in American roulette), but the casino pays only 35 to 1. That gap is the source of the edge.

The impact of the en prison and la partage rules

In some parts of the world, European roulette tables offer rules that further reduce the house edge. En prison and la partage apply to even-money bets when the ball lands on zero. Under la partage, the player loses only half of the bet. En prison holds the bet for the next spin, giving the player a chance to recover it. Either rule cuts the house edge on even-money bets to 1.35 percent.

In the United States, these rules are rare but not unheard of. Some Atlantic City casinos offer a variation called surrender, which returns half of the bet on even-money wagers when the ball hits 0 or 00. This reduces the house edge on those specific bets from 5.26 percent to 2.63 percent. Players who seek out surrender tables can gain a small but meaningful advantage. However, most casinos in the US do not offer this rule, so it pays to read the posted rules before sitting down.

Why American roulette house edge matters for bankroll management

The house edge is not just a theoretical number; it directly affects how long your bankroll lasts. If you play a game with a 5.26 percent edge, you can expect to lose about $5.26 for every $100 you bet over the long run. That may not sound dramatic for a single session, but it adds up over hours of play.

Consider a player who bets $10 per spin on an even-money wager. In American roulette, the expected loss per hour, assuming 50 spins, is roughly $26.30. In European roulette, the same session would cost about $13.50. Over a weekend trip to Las Vegas, that difference can mean hundreds of dollars. Understanding the house edge helps you set realistic expectations, choose your bet sizes, and decide when to walk away.

Comparing American roulette to other casino games

Roulette is often seen as a low-stakes, social game, but its house edge is higher than many other popular options. The table below compares the American roulette house edge to the house edges of other games typically found in US casinos:

Game Typical house edge
Blackjack (basic strategy) 0.5% – 1.0%
Craps (pass line bet) 1.41%
Baccarat (banker bet) 1.06%
American roulette 5.26%
Slot machines 5% – 15%

While slots can have a similar or higher edge, the difference between roulette and table games like blackjack or craps is striking. Skilled players who use basic strategy can reduce the house edge in blackjack to under 1 percent. In roulette, no amount of strategy can change the odds – the house edge is baked into the wheel’s design.

What Makes Turbo Roulette Different

Turbo roulette is not a new game with a different set of rules; rather, it is a streamlined version of European or American roulette where the betting window is drastically shortened. In a typical online roulette game, players may have 30 to 60 seconds to place chips before the wheel spins. Turbo roulette cuts that window down to as little as 10 to 15 seconds. The wheel itself spins at a higher speed, and the ball is released earlier, so the entire round finishes in under 30 seconds. This means you can play multiple rounds per minute, increasing the action and the potential for quick wins or losses.

For US players who enjoy a fast-paced session, this format is a natural fit. It eliminates the downtime that sometimes makes traditional roulette feel slow, especially when playing alone at a digital table. The core mechanics – betting on numbers, colors, odd/even, or dozens – remain unchanged. The house edge stays the same as the underlying roulette variant, so you are not giving up any mathematical advantage for the sake of speed. What changes is the rhythm of the game, which demands quicker decision-making and a more focused betting strategy.

Understanding the Roulette Wheel and Table

The roulette wheel consists of numbered pockets ranging from 0 to 36. In American roulette, there is an additional 00 pocket, making 38 total slots. European roulette, which is more common in online casinos, has 37 pockets with a single zero. The numbers alternate between red and black, while the zero (and double zero) are green. The betting table mirrors the wheel layout, allowing you to place chips on individual numbers, groups of numbers, or specific characteristics like color or odd/even.

For beginners, the key difference between American and European roulette is the house edge. The single zero in European roulette gives the house a 2.7% advantage, while the double zero in American roulette increases that edge to 5.26%. Many US players prefer European roulette for better odds, though American roulette remains popular in land-based casinos and some online sites.

How to Place Bets Online

When playing online roulette, you’ll see a digital representation of the betting table. You choose your chip value from a selection (usually $0.10 to $100 or more) and click on the area where you want to bet. Bets can be placed until the dealer (or software) announces “no more bets.” The wheel spins, the ball drops, and if your bet matches the winning number or category, you are paid according to the odds.

There are two main categories of bets: inside bets and outside bets. Inside bets are placed on specific numbers or small groups and offer higher payouts but lower probability. Outside bets cover larger sections of the wheel, such as red/black or high/low, and pay even money or 2:1. Beginners often start with outside bets because they are simpler and provide more frequent wins, even if the payouts are smaller.

Common Betting Strategies for New Players

Many beginners look for systems to manage their bankroll and increase their chances. The Martingale system is one of the most well-known: you double your bet after each loss, aiming to recover all previous losses with one win. While it can work in the short term, it requires a large bankroll and there is no guarantee of success because table limits can stop the progression.

A gentler approach is the D’Alembert system, where you increase your bet by one unit after a loss and decrease by one unit after a win. This is less aggressive than Martingale and suits players who prefer a slower pace. Another popular method is the Fibonacci system, which follows a mathematical sequence. Remember that no strategy changes the underlying house edge; they only affect how you manage your money.
